DAMAC Properties, one of the largest luxury developers in the Middle East, is using London's iconic 'Harrods' store to showcase 'The DAMAC Residences with Versace Home Interiors' in Jeddah.
The limited release designer residential apartments will occupy the higher floors of DAMAC Properties' exclusive 'Al Jawharah' development on the Jeddah Corniche in the Kingdom of Saudi Arabia. Al Jawharah is well advanced with construction at podium 3. The entire project scheduled for completion in 2013.
DAMAC Properties chose the peak summer period of July at Harrods to showcase the Versace inspired residences in a bid to appeal to visitors from the Gulf, who descend on London, and indeed the fashionable store, at this time every year.

DAMAC Properties will showcase its award winning regional property portfolio within the London store from July 4th until July 31st 2011.
The debut of 'The DAMAC Residences with Versace Home Interiors in Jeddah' will build upon the success of 'The DAMAC Tower with Versace Home Interiors in Beirut,' which was launched last year in Lebanon.
'DAMAC Tower with Versace Home Interiors in Beirut' represents the first Versace branded tower in the Middle East region. It has received an International Property Award for 'Best Architecture' as well as two Arabian Property Awards for 'Best Interior Design' and 'Best Architecture.'
